#a62bd0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a62bd0 is composed of 65.1% red, 16.9%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.2%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 284.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 49.2%. #a62bd0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#4d00a1.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#a62bd0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a030d is the darkest color, while #fefcf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#a62bd0 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#636363 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#705879 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#006ed7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#0073c0 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#986269 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#3c55d4 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#3c59c6 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9d4e8e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
